The swap chain flips checkerboard 2×2 blocks to sample 0/1 matrices with fixed row and column sums. Kannan, Tetali and Vempala conjectured in 1997 that it mixes in polynomial time for all feasible margins; the lazy chain is shown to have…
For the switch-walk-switch lamplighter walk on Z_2 wr T_d, prove the sharp asymptotic p_2n(e,e) = ρ_d^2n exp[-(π^2 (log(d-1))^2 + o(1)) n/log^2 n] with ρ_d = frac2√d-1d.
Litvak conjectured in 2018 that for every p > 0 the quantity E[min_i ≤ n |g_i|^p], for g ~ N(0,Σ), is minimized over n × n correlation matrices by the Gram matrix of the regular simplex in R^n-1. False: the matrix Σ^cos_ij = cos(π(i-j)/n)…
For the switch-walk-switch walk on Z_2 wr Z started at (0,0) and (0,2), prove |P_t^x - P_t^y|_TV asymp t^-1/2.
The Gaussian Moments Conjecture asks whether, for complex polynomials P,Q in n independent standard real Gaussian variables, E(P^m)=0 for all m≥ 1 forces E(QP^m)=0 for all large m. Explicit counterexamples with E(P^m)=0 and E(QP^m)=m!≠ 0…
In the all-heads coin game a player starts with n coins, each showing heads with probability p; each round all remaining coins are flipped, the player must set aside at least one head (losing if none shows), and wins once all coins are set…
Let X = (X_1,…,X_n) be a centered Gaussian vector, not necessarily nondegenerate. Then, for every α_1,…,α_n > 0, E[∏_i=1^n |X_i|^α_i] ≥ ∏_i=1^n E[|X_i|^α_i]. Moreover, if Var(X_i) > 0 for every i, then equality holds if and only if…
Let X_1,…,X_n be independent nonnegative random variables with EX_i ≤ 1, and let S be their sum. Is P(S < ES + 1) ≥ 1/e? Feige proved the constant 1/13 and conjectured the sharp 1/e. Three independent July 2026 proofs settle it, both…
